For auction is the ANDREW HILL TRIO's "So In Love," on Warwick W2002 Stereo, DG, 1960.


SOUND: NM/MINT

It has been machine-cleaned and I listened to both sides completely. The sound is outstanding. Overall, crystal clean, solid playback. There are a couple brief spots, with very minor surface noise. I only mention it for completeness, the other 98% is brilliant! You will be delighted with this playback!


VINYL: NM

The record was in the original, rice-paper, inner sleeve. It could not have been played much, because the vinyl is stunning! Visually, the vinyl is clean and newish-looking. No defects to report! The labels are deep-grooved. The label on side A is missing a little paper from the shield in the "coat of arms" design (looks like somebody actually tried to peel off the shield. Too bad, because the labels are otherwise gorgeous, very clean, with no other wear I can see, not even a spindle mark.


JACKET: VG+

Edges and spine are solid and in excellent condition. The corners, too, are very nice, with a little bump on the lower right. The front cover has a little missing paper across the bottom center. Otherwise, it's very clean and unmarked, with routine shelf-wear. The back cover is very clean and in excellent condition. There is a name in pen in the upper right.
